Output afd6838042f5b725fa1782b24124bb594489a32872e3270539684d76b00e4aea:11

value
4434289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b12e1af6c857c43c8d4efb1c09176991695757cd OP_EQUALVERIFY OP_CHECKSIG
address
1H9qqQgfGvRCXD2XZSSQH9eYFb1DAvFzvB
transaction
afd6838042f5b725fa1782b24124bb594489a32872e3270539684d76b00e4aea
spent
true